Volkswagen lineup.

Volkswagen's pitch is drive quality: solid, planted, European road manners at mainstream prices. The lineup runs from the $23K Jetta to the three-row Atlas, with the GTI and Golf R carrying the enthusiast flag and the ID.4 handling electric duty.

Every new Volkswagen carries a 4 year / 50,000 mile New Vehicle Limited Warranty covering the powertrain for the same term, plus 2 years / 20,000 miles of Carefree Maintenance (scheduled services at 10K and 20K miles). EVs add an 8 year / 100,000 mile battery warranty. Terms vary by model year, so confirm coverage on the specific year you buy.

Volkswagen Golf GTI

Hot Hatch
From ~$34Kup to 31 mpg5 seats241 hp

The original hot hatch, still the benchmark: 241 hp, front-drive precision, plaid seats, and daily-driver practicality. Now DSG automatic only.

SThe pure play: 241 hp, limited-slip diff, plaid cloth, full digital cockpit.
SEAdds sunroof, Harman Kardon audio, keyless entry upgrades.
AutobahnThe loaded GTI: leather, adaptive dampers, head-up-style info, summer tire availability.

Volkswagen Tiguan

Compact SUV
From ~$30Kup to 29 mpg5 seats201 hp / 268 hp Turbo

All-new generation: sleeker, quieter, quicker, and now a dedicated five-seater. The 2026 headline is a 268 hp SEL R-Line Turbo that turns the family hauler brisk.

SThe entry: 201 hp turbo, big touchscreen, full IQ.DRIVE assist suite.
SEThe volume pick: heated seats, power liftgate, upgraded infotainment.
SE R-Line BlackSport styling with black trim, bigger wheels, ambient lighting.
SEL R-Line TurboNew for 2026: 268 hp, adaptive chassis, Harman Kardon, massaging front seats.

Questions.

What warranty comes with a new Volkswagen?

Current model years carry a 4 year / 50,000 mile New Vehicle Limited Warranty, which also covers the powertrain, plus 2 years / 20,000 miles of Carefree scheduled maintenance. EVs add 8 year / 100,000 mile battery coverage. Terms have shifted across model years, so verify the coverage on the exact year you are buying.

Does the new Tiguan still have a third row?

No. The redesigned Tiguan is a dedicated five-seater with more room for the people it does carry. If you need three rows from VW, the Atlas is the answer, and it is one of the roomiest in its class.

Can you still get a manual GTI or Golf R?

No. Both are now DSG dual-clutch automatic only. The consolation: the DSG shifts faster than any human, and the GTI still starts in the mid $30Ks with 241 hp.

Is the ID.Buzz still available?

Volkswagen paused ID.Buzz production for the US 2026 model year, so what remains is new 2025 inventory on dealer lots. If you want one, the shrinking supply cuts both ways: less selection, but dealers are motivated to move them.

Atlas or Atlas Cross Sport: what's the difference?

Same platform, same 269 hp turbo, same 5,000 lb tow rating. The Atlas has three rows and seats seven; the Cross Sport trades the third row for a sportier roofline and a lower price. Need the extra seats, buy the Atlas. Never use them, save with the Cross Sport.
